It is the user's responsibility to take appropriate safety and health measures and to ensure compliance with the requirements of the relevant state laws and regulations.1 ScopeThis standard specifies the glow discharge atomic spectrometry method for the determination of C, Si, Mn, P, S, Cr, Ni, Cu, Al, Co, Mo, V, Ti, Nb Method of content. This standard is applicable to the determination of C, Si, Mn, P, S, Cr, Ni, Cu, Al, Co, Mo, V, Ti and Nb in stainless steel. The range is given in Table 1. Table 1 Measurement range of each element Analysis of elements Determination of the range (mass fraction) /% C 0.02 ~ 0.5 Si 0.10 ~ 2.0 Mn 0.10 to 2.5 P 0.005 ~ 0.06 S 0.002 ~ 0.07 Cr 7.8 ~ 28.0 Ni 0.09 ~ 25.0 Cu 0.02 to 4.4 Al 0.005 ~ 1.7 Co 0.008 ~ 0.5 Mo 0.02 ~ 3.2 V 0.04 ~ 0.5 Ti 0.003 ~ 0.7 Nb 0.05 to 2.42 Normative referencesThe following documents for the application of this document is essential.
